Time unknowable passed, and the world fell into silence, as if but a moment and yet perhaps several hours had gone by.
In the imperial palace, people opened their eyes and instinctively looked up at the sky.
At this moment, the vault of heaven was bathed in bright sunlight, the sky was clear, as if all that had transpired was merely an illusion.
"Where is Father... Where is the emperor?" the crown prince murmured softly, looking bewildered.
King Huai's face was expressionless, betraying no emotion.
Mr. Gongsun, along with numerous ministers and nobles, were all scanning the surroundings, searching for the figure of the Emperor of Da Xia.
At that time, King Huai slightly turned his head, looking toward Mr. Gongsun.
His intent was to inquire whether Mr. Gongsun could sense the emperor's qi.
Having associated with King Huai for many years, Mr. Gongsun naturally understood his intent and slightly shook his head, indicating that he could not sense it.
In fact, even Mr. Gongsun himself was extremely curious; did the emperor succeed in his celestial breakthrough?
Seeing this, King Huai, still expressionless, nodded slightly.
At this moment, the crown prince's eyes were frantic as he looked at King Huai and said, "Uncle, my father... "
The rest of the ministers and nobles, as if they had found their support, shifted their gazes and turned to look toward King Huai.
King Huai furrowed his brows slightly. After pondering for a while, he said, "We'll know once we go see."
Immediately after, everyone hastily nodded and rushed toward the back mountain of the imperial palace.
At that moment, not only the citizens of Tiandu but also people from other places, as well as the martial artists from jianghu, all looked confused. Just moments ago, thunder and lightning were rampant, so how come suddenly the sky had cleared? Was everything that just happened an illusion?
Even some martial artists were not sure and even some great masters of martial arts felt the same way, finding the recent events incomprehensible, their expressions tinged with oblivion.
Only the great grandmasters of martial arts who had reached the Innate Realm and had attracted the qi of heaven and earth into their bodies could know that everything that had just happened was indeed real.
The kind of qi that surged forth with the emperor's birth, the sensation that the heavens and earth were moving in rhythm, left them profoundly shaken, a feeling hard to forget for a long time.
It was only these grandmasters of the Innate Realm who could appreciate from the recent imposing manner just how fearsome the emperor's strength was.
The moment that had just passed would be engraved in their memories for a lifetime.
In their lives, witnessing a supreme martial figure attempting to breach the celestial realm was already worth it.
Indeed, many grandmasters, after witnessing the showdown between the emperor and the tribulation, were inspired by the qi of heaven and earth and chose to immediately enter seclusion.
Meanwhile, the people of the imperial palace hurried toward the back mountain of the palace.
None of them knew where the emperor had gone, whether he had succeeded or failed.
If he succeeded, all was well, but if he failed... the consequences were unimaginable!
After all, the scene of the emperor's emergence from seclusion was witnessed by people all over the world. If the emperor truly met with any mishap while breaking through to the celestial realm, the whole of Da Xia would inevitably be plunged into turmoil.
At the top of the Star Gazing Platform atop the Bagua Building of Qintian Monitor within Tiandu's inner city, the white-haired and bearded Tower Supervisor, one of the few who knew what had just happened, stared at the sky for several breaths after the emperor's disappearance before closing his eyes once again.
In a low voice, a guard said, "Your Highness, my Lord, we only found these. We did not see the Emperor..."
Boom!
Upon hearing this, the Crown Prince almost staggered on the spot; his complexion turned instantly pale, completely devoid of any color.
Those words, for him, were akin to a bolt from the blue, even more so!
Many ministers and the nobility shook at these words, their complexions turning deathly pale in an instant.
Several elderly officials, loyal to the Emperor, went weak in the knees, nearly collapsing on the spot; fortunately, they were quickly supported by the alert guards nearby.
At this moment, King Huai cast a sharp gaze around the room. Gone was his usual gentleness, as he coldly stated, "Everyone here is a pillar of Da Xia. You all understand what this signifies. I won't say much else. If anyone leaks today's events, it will warrant the extermination of their entire family, with no one spared!"
The last three words, even though King Huai had no martial prowess and was merely an ordinary man, struck a frigid chill into all the ministers, nobles, and guards present, as though a terrifying cold was emerging from the depths of their beings; their backs instantly covered in dense cold sweat.
"Did everyone hear that?" King Huai scanned the crowd, asking in a deep voice.
"Yes!" they all hurriedly responded, including the guards, without exception.
At this, the Crown Prince also came to his senses, remembering King Huai's earlier words to him. He forcibly suppressed the turmoil in his heart and addressed the crowd, "What the Royal Uncle just said is correct. Today's matter must not be leaked by anyone. For the time being, my dear ministers will need to remain within the palace, and we will discuss state affairs together throughout the night."
"As you command."
Though they spoke of discussing state affairs, in reality, this amounted to a veiled house arrest. But everyone present, being in high positions, clearly understood what the disappearance of the Emperor implied, and they could only agree to it.
Moreover, they were well aware that anyone daring not to comply might not live to see even tonight's moon, risking implicating their entire families as well.
Seeing that no one raised any objections, the Crown Prince nodded in agreement.
Then, he looked towards King Huai, speaking softly, "Royal Uncle, you..."
King Huai replied, "Don't worry. I too will stay in the imperial palace during this time to discuss the subsequent actions with you."
At this, the Crown Prince felt a great weight lifted from his heart. Somehow, with King Huai there, he felt much more at ease.
After all, over the years, it seemed there was nothing King Huai couldn't resolve for the Crown Prince.
But the thought of the Emperor's disappearance swiftly dispelled any sense of relief the Crown Prince had just felt, replaced by a heavy sadness.
"Father..." he mumbled, his expression downcast.
...
Soon, several days passed, and the word of the Emperor's supposed emergence had spread over several days. Common folk confirmed the news with each other, becoming aware that what happened that day was not an illusion.
Da Xia made no attempt to hide it; moreover, with so many eyewitnesses, they couldn't have concealed it even if they tried.
The entire land of Tiandu was immediately abuzz, as after all, this concerned the Emperor of Da Xia, and there was no one in the world who wasn't paying attention.
Especially the Six Union God Sect, as well as the barbarian tribes and the Great Yuan, their spies and intelligence agents paid even closer attention to these events.
They were eager to know, after that horrific tribulation of thunder, was the human Emperor alive or dead?
At this moment, people all over the world were anxiously anticipating, wanting to know the current whereabouts of Da Xia's human Emperor.
Countless individuals awaited the follow-up reaction from the imperial palace of Tiandu.
